How Does the 96.01% RTP Compare to UK Slot Averages?

Book of Tribes Extreme's 96.01% return to player sits slightly above the UK average of 95%, meaning players retain an extra 1% per £100 wagered over extended play. High-volatility slots typically cluster between 95% and 97% RTP; this title lands near the middle-upper range. The 10-payline structure, 6×3 reel grid, and 10,000× max multiplier contribute to the higher variance. Since 2026, BeGambleAware emphasises that RTP alone does not guarantee profitability—session length, bet size, and bonus frequency equally shape outcomes.

What Stake and Win Limits Apply Under 2026 Rules?

Book of Tribes Extreme permits stakes from £0.10 to £100 per spin. However, UKGC 2026 reforms impose a £5 maximum stake for players aged 25 and over, and £2 for players aged 18–24. This caps potential losses per spin but does not reduce the maximum prize pool—the up to 10,000× multiplier remains achievable within compliant bet amounts. A £5 spin multiplied by 10,000× yields a theoretical maximum win of £50,000. Players must ensure their chosen casino enforces these stake limits; all UKGC-licensed platforms automatically implement them at account level.

2026 Compliance and Responsible Gambling Safeguards

As of 2026, all Book of Tribes Extreme play must occur on UKGC-licensed platforms enforcing the £5 (25+) and £2 (18–24) stake caps, 5-second minimum spin intervals, and the ban on autoplay and turbo modes. These reforms protect players by limiting loss velocity and enforcing deliberate play. If you experience signs of problem gambling, GamStop's self-exclusion scheme allows multi-operator blocking across all participating casinos simultaneously. Visit BeGambleAware for free tools including deposit limits, reality checks, and counselling signposting. Only play with funds you can afford to lose, and set session time limits before spinning.
